Rodney Bay Village stands to be the proud host of this absolutely exclusive and one of its kind food fiestas.

The festival will be held from Thursday 15th to Sunday 18th January 2009. If you are looking for some out of the box fun then make sure that you hit the festival on the first two days. The initial two days of the fest offer you a luxury trip on a rum sponsored boat along the coast of St Lucia. Tantalize your taste buds with a lunch at the Ti Kaye and Ladera resorts or simply catch up with the splendid views of the magnificent twin peaks of the Pitons.
